Ich denke, es sieht ziemlich gut aus; Ich mag das. Ich nehme secure()
an schützt vor SQL-Injection. Ich sehe nicht wirklich etwas, was ich ändern würde.
Sie könnten Entfernen Sie Klammern aus der for-Schleife, da es sich um eine Anweisung handelt, aber das ist kein großes Problem
foreach ($qWhere as $key=>$value)
$fields[] = sprintf("%s = '%s'", $key, secure($value));